The Good
- Accessibility: Online poker is available 24/7, allowing players to engage at their convenience.
- Diverse Game Selection: Players can enjoy a plethora of variations, including Texas Hold’em, Omaha, and Seven Card Stud.
- Attractive VIP Programs: Many online casinos offer tailored VIP programs that reward high-stakes players with exclusive bonuses, personalized support, and premium gaming experiences.
- Withdrawal Limits: Premium players often benefit from elevated withdrawal limits, ensuring that large sums can be efficiently processed.
The Bad
- High Competition: The online environment attracts seasoned players, making the competition fierce for those unaccustomed to high-stakes play.
- Wagering Requirements: Bonuses often come with stringent wagering requirements, typically around 35x the bonus amount, which can deter some players.
- Potential for Addiction: The convenience of online poker can lead to excessive play, particularly among high rollers looking to chase losses.
The Ugly
- Security Concerns: Not all online platforms maintain the same level of security; thus, players must be vigilant about their personal and financial information.
- Withdrawal Delays: While many online casinos promise swift withdrawals, high rollers may experience delays, particularly if verification procedures are not promptly completed.
- Limited Personal Interaction: The absence of physical interaction can detract from the overall experience, especially for those who thrive on the social aspect of poker.
